Department of Veterans Affairs Awarded a Contract to EXELAN PHARMACEUTICALS INC for $30,104.37
Signed on
9/3/2025, 12:00 AM
EXELAN PHARMACEUTICALS INC Government Contract #36C26125N0704
EXELAN PHARMACEUTICALS INC was awarded a contract with the United States Government for $30,104.37. The contract was awarded by the agency office 261-NETWORK CONTRACT OFFICE 21 (36C261), which is a division with the Department of Veterans Affairs within the Department of Veterans Affairs.
Summary of Award
The recipient of the federal contract is Exelan Pharmaceuticals Inc, a foreign-owned business incorporated in the U.S. The contract is for Lenalidomide, funded by the Department of Veterans Affairs, with a total obligation of $30,104.37. The contract was awarded through full and open competition. Specific spending patterns are not available as there are no transactions listed.
